#843783 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#843783 is composed of 51.8% red, 21.6%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.3% magenta, 0.8%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 300.8 degrees, a saturation of 41.2% and a lightness of 36.7%. #843783 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6eff with #090007.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#843783

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070307 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#843783

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605b60 is the less saturated color, while #b605b4 is the most saturated one.
